Features and specifications for the Kia Rio 1.4 engine

The third generation Rio engine, having a volume of 1.4, is the base one and produces 107 horsepower, 6300 rpm. Which is quite a lot for such a volume, given that the engine works with 92nd gasoline. The manual transmission provides acceleration to 100 km/h in 11.5 seconds.

Fuel consumption of a 1.4-liter engine:

  • In the city - 7.6 liters.
  • On the highway - 4.9 liters.
  • In the combined cycle - 5.9 liters.

Dynamics:

  • Engine capacity - 1396 cm3.
  • Cylinder diameter - 77 mm.
  • Piston stroke - 75 mm.

1.4 MPI

The 1.4 MPI engine was installed and continues to be installed on Kia Sid, Rio, Hyundai Solaris and other similar cars. It has the designation G4FA and belongs to the Gamma series, which has been used on Hyundai and Kia small cars since 2007. In addition to this motor, the representative of the series is, like two drops of water, a similar unit with a volume of 1.6 liters. It has an aluminum cylinder block, a timing chain drive, MPI (portal injection) fuel injection technology. The power of such a unit is 100 hp, the torque is 134.4 at 4000 rpm.

Engine KIA 1.4 MPI

Of course, Kia Sid with a 1.4 engine cannot boast of dynamics - 12 seconds to a hundred will please few people, given that Sid's target audience is young people who like to put pressure on the gas. And this is when the car is not loaded, if you put a couple more people there, then it’s better not to remember the word “dynamics” at all. But on the other hand, this engine has the most in the line - 6.2 liters in the combined cycle and 8.1 in the city. This is a good indicator in this class. It should be noted that in tandem with the 1.4 engine, only a manual gearbox is offered. In fairness, it should be noted that the difference in fuel consumption compared to 1.6 is not too noticeable, plus it depends heavily on driving style, so you should not count on significant savings on gasoline for Sid by buying a 1.4-liter modification.


The power plant with a volume of 1.6 liters is the same engine as 1.4, the differences are only in the piston stroke, for the younger model it is 75 mm, and for the older 84.4. Due to this, the power of the unit was 130 horsepower, torque 155 at 4200 rpm. Kia Sid with such motors behaves much more lively, which is felt most of all on the track when overtaking at high speeds. Here the driver will feel much more confident.

Motor KIA 1.6 MPI

Paired with such an engine, two types of gearboxes are installed: mechanics and automatic. Both boxes rarely cause negative feedback from the owners, they are quite modern and reliable. They each have 6 gears, which is good, since some of Sid's competitors still drive with a five-speed manual transmission and, even more frustratingly, a four-speed automatic.

The capabilities of the motor can be better realized by the manual transmission, including in terms of efficiency. The machine will have a little more gas mileage, but if the issue of saving is not so acute, it is better to take it, since this is where its shortcomings end.

1.6 GDI

Relatively recently, a new unit with the designation GDI appeared in the line of Hyundai / Kia engines in Russia and immediately aroused increased interest from motorists. 135 hp turned out to be attractive. power, 164 Nm of torque and reduced fuel consumption. This is made possible by the use of in-cylinder direct injection (GDI) technology. It allows you to more accurately control the injection, thereby increasing the uniformity and timeliness of the combustion of gasoline. Kia direct injection engines deliver more power with more even traction and better throttle response. This reduces fuel consumption (it is here 6.4 liters of gasoline per hundred in the combined cycle) and the level of emissions of harmful substances. Recall that a six-speed DCT robot works in tandem with this engine. Fuel consumption in this case corresponds to a car with a manual transmission.

Due to its manufacturability, and mainly because of its economy and low emissions, GDI engines are widely used in Europe. The technology itself cannot be called new; on some Mitsubishi cars, for example, it was used back in the early 90s.

1.6 GDI 135 HP

In addition to the advantages, Kia GDI motors also have disadvantages, which can explain their slow spread in the world. Such as:

  1. The complexity of the design. In the technical part, they are similar to Common Rail diesel engines, which means that in the event of a malfunction, such units should be handled by qualified employees, who are usually not enough at most service stations.
  2. Pickiness to the quality of fuel and consumables. Due to the fact that GDI provides for the use of high-precision fuel equipment, low-quality or consumables can quickly lead to a malfunction.
  3. The high cost of repairs, spare parts, consumables and maintenance, which approaches diesel engines.

Engine Kia Sid 1.6 liter G4FC has become one of the most popular in our country. The atmospheric unit can be found on other Korean models. For example, the motor was installed on the Hyundai Solaris or Kia Rio. The engine turned out to be extremely successful and reliable. The Kia Ceed power unit has a huge number of modifications of different capacities.

In Russia, you can meet several generations and restylings of Kia Ceed 1.6 at once. True, there were no significant design changes with a gasoline naturally aspirated engine. The in-line 4-cylinder 16-valve engine with a chain drive and a CVVT variable valve timing system has been upgraded several times.

Engine Kia Sid 1.6 liter

An engine from the Gamma series with a volume of 1.6 liters and a power of 122 appeared on the first generation of Kia Ceed. Based on an aluminum cylinder block. The motor does not have hydraulic lifters. Pretty reliable chain drive. Initially, a motor with a phase shifter was installed on the Sid only on the intake shaft. But on the new generation, a version of the Gamma II engine appeared, where the phase change system is already on both camshafts. This made it possible to increase the power to 130 hp. and make the exhaust more environmentally friendly, which is very useful against the backdrop of ever-tightening standards. At the same time, another modification of the same engine was brought to the market, but with GDI direct fuel injection, which already develops 135 hp.

The motor is extremely light precisely because of the extensive use of aluminium. In addition to the block itself, the block head in the motor, a special aluminum pastel is used, where the crankshaft is laid.

With all its advantages, an all-aluminum engine also has a number of disadvantages. Firstly, the Kia Sid 1.6 engine is very afraid of overheating. After all, a violation of the normal temperature regime leads to deformation of the aluminum alloy. With severe overheating, not only the head of the block suffers, but also the aluminum pastel where the crankshaft is placed. If the cylinder head can be polished a little, then here is the deformation of the pastel, this is the death of the motor. Another problem is oil starvation, which can also lead to serious consequences, so you need to regularly monitor the oil level on a Kia Sid engine with high mileage. Insufficient oil pressure will eventually lead to interruptions in the operation of the phase shifters.

Timing drive Kia Sid 1.6 liters

The Kia Ceed 1.6 timing gear drive is quite reliable and does not require intervention for a long time. With intensive use, already by 100 thousand kilometers, the chain is stretched. If you bought a LED with high mileage and a loud noise from under the hood on the secondary market, then you need to prepare for replacing the chain, tensioners, dampers and sprockets. The work is very time-consuming and requires professional skills of a car mechanic.

Next, let's talk about the technical characteristics of the 1.6 liter Kia Sid engine. However, taking into account the mass of various modifications, we will focus on its basic version of the 2006-2007 model Gamma G4FC with one phase shifter on the intake shaft.

Characteristics of the Kia Ceed 1.6 liter engine

  • Working volume - 1591 cm3
  • Number of cylinders - 4
  • Number of valves - 16
  • Cylinder diameter - 77 mm
  • Stroke - 85.4 mm
  • Timing Drive - Chain (DOHC)
  • HP power (kW) - 122 (90) at 6200 rpm in min.
  • Torque - 154 Nm at 5200 rpm. in min.
  • Maximum speed - 192 km / h
  • Acceleration to the first hundred - 10.9 seconds
  • Fuel type - gasoline AI-95
  • Compression ratio - 11
  • Fuel consumption in the city - 8 liters
  • Fuel consumption on the highway - 5.4 liters
  • Combined fuel consumption - 6.4 liters

Fuel consumption data Ceed 1.6 l. indicated for a manual transmission, with an automatic transmission, the consumption is naturally slightly higher.

Advantages and disadvantages of the engine

The most famous virtues can be called:

  1. Good economic performance. The average fuel consumption of a 1.6-liter Kia Rio is about 6-7 liters in the combined cycle. It's not in "retired" mode, but it's not in racing mode either. This result was achieved by high build quality, as well as well-thought-out parameters of the engine ECU.
  2. Magnificent power. Note that according to this indicator, Rio is one of the first lines in its segment. Thanks to this, the car is very dynamic, it copes with overtaking just fine. According to official figures, acceleration from standstill to 100 km / h lasts only 10.3 seconds.
  3. High elasticity. The developers were able to best distribute the characteristics between the engine and gearbox. As a result, there is a pleasant feeling of confidence in various situations on the road.

disadvantages engine 1.6 steel:

  • Low maintainability. Certain engine components cannot be replaced individually (you have to change as an assembly). Although the repair process itself is greatly facilitated, the disadvantage is the high cost of such procedures. However, this can be said about almost all modern budget cars.
  • Engine dimensions. The engine compartment is significantly limited, so there are difficulties with access to various engine components and its attachments. We have to disassemble some details along the way.
  • Aluminum cylinder head. If the engine overheats, the compression ratio as well as compression can significantly deteriorate. At the same time, engines with such a cylinder head are considered more powerful (the difference is 20-30%, compared with engines with a cast-iron cylinder head).

Features of the structure of motors

Two developments of Korean engineers have received practical application: a motor with a working volume of 1.4 liters and a more powerful analogue of 1.6 liters. The first unit received the factory marking G4FA, the second - G4FC. Their design feature is an aluminum body, which allowed them to win a car of about 15 kg. Less widespread was the 1.6-liter CRDi diesel engine. On our roads, such a modification is extremely rare, due to the high sensitivity of the diesel engine to low-quality fuel. After refueling with low-grade diesel fuel, drivers note problems with the catalyst, filter, and fuel system.

Both motors have the following characteristics:

  • The presence of two camshafts;
  • Chain drive;
  • The presence of a system for changing the valve timing;
  • Contactless ignition system.

In 2013, the start of production of the next generation Kia Sid was launched. The degree of forcing the 1.6-liter engine has been increased from the nominal 122 hp. up to 204 hp due to the installed turbine. Both generations were equipped with 1.4, 1.6-liter power units, aggregated with a six-speed manual gearbox. The machine has received a lot of accolades from car owners for its fast and quiet operation. The mechanics until 2013 were distinguished by a 3-axle gear train.

Factory installed engine life on Kia Sid

Since both motors have a largely identical structure, their resource is also approximately the same. The manufacturer claims that you can feel comfortable driving KIA Ceed during the first 180 thousand km. What will be beyond this mark: the vagaries of the engine and constant unforeseen expenses? Of course not. In many ways, the service life of the power unit depends on timely maintenance and driving style. In practice, these two power plants are able to function smoothly for about 250-300 thousand km. But in order to achieve such outstanding performance, the owner of the car will have to really try.

Otherwise, the first serious breakdown can happen already at the turn of the first hundred thousand mileage. During this period, it is recommended to replace the chain, since its further operation can lead to the motor “jamming” due to its ability to stretch. Approaching the mark of 180-200 thousand km, you need to take care of the crankshaft liners and piston rings. Often, Kia Sid owners complain about engine knock, which can be observed both on “cold” and “hot” ones. In the first case, it is the timing chain that most often makes itself felt, in the second - unadjusted valves.
